Pay student nurses for all mandatory clinical hours

Pay student nurses for mandatory clinical hours
Why is this important?
We, the Student nurses , call on the Irish Government to introduce payment for all mandatory clinical placement hours completed by student nurses and midwives, as the prices of apprenticeship rise and we work hard and don’t feel rewarded.
Student nurses regularly work full 13-hour shifts, often three days per week, while balancing academic requirements and rising living costs. Many students must work additional jobs to pay rent, bills, transport costs and other essential expenses, as Susi don’t cover the summer times the student nurses must work in. The current system places significant financial and personal strain on nursing students and may discourage people from entering or remaining in the profession.
We call on the Government to:
- Introduce fair payment for all mandatory clinical placement hours.
- Review financial supports available to nursing and midwifery students.
- Ensure no student is forced into financial hardship while completing compulsory healthcare training.
- Support recruitment and retention of future nurses by removing unnecessary financial barriers.
